抵禦機構對位元幣的俘獲:位元幣 L2 中的創業機會及當前生態分析



本文將位元幣 L2 與早期的工作進行了比較,並討論了一些最有前景的位元幣 L2 專案。

撰文:Mohamed Fouda, Alliance DAO

編譯:深潮TechFlow

位元幣現貨ETF在過去幾周內成為熱議話題。隨著這些討論的平息,社區的注意力又回到了位元幣的建設上。這意味著要回答一個問題:“如何提高位元幣的可編程性?”

目前,位元幣的L2是對這個問題最有希望的答案。本文將位元幣 L2 與早期的工作進行了比較,並討論了一些最有前景的位元幣 L2 專案。然後,本文討論了與位元幣 L2 相關的有趣的創業機會。

抵禦機構對位元幣的俘獲:位元幣 L2 中的創業機會及當前生態分析插图1

捍衛無需許可的位元幣

由於許多投資者現在可以通過受監管的產品投資位元幣,他們可以在傳統金融(TradFi)產品中交易BTC,例如槓桿交易、抵押貸款等。然而,這些產品並不使用原生的BTC。相反,他們使用由發行者控制的TradeFi版本的BTC,而原生BTC則由託管人鎖定。隨著時間的推移,TradeFi版本的BTC可能成為持有和使用BTC的主要方式,將其從一個去中心化的無需許可資產轉變為另一個由華爾街控制的資產。位元幣原生的無需許可性是抵抗舊金融系統對位元幣控制的唯一途徑

構建位元幣原生產品

L1應用

開發者曾多次嘗試在 L1 上實現其他功能。這些努力集中在利用位元幣交易攜帶任意數據的能力上。這些任意數據可用於實現額外功能,例如發行和轉移資產以及 NFT。然而,這些功能並不是作為位元幣協定的一部分構建的,而是需要額外的軟體來解釋這些數據欄位並對其進行操作。

這些努力包括Colored Coins、Omni協定、Counterparty和最近的Ordinals。Omni最初用於在位元幣L1上發行和轉移USDT,後來擴展到其他鏈上。Counterparty是位元幣Stamps和SRC-20代幣的底層技術。Ordinals 目前是使用銘文在位元幣上發行 NFT 和 BRC-20 代幣的標準。

Ordinals 自推出以來取得了巨大成功,產生的費用超過 2 億美元。儘管取得了成功,Ordinals僅限於資產發行和轉移。Ordinals無法用於在L1上實現應用程式。由於位元幣原生編程語言 Bitcoin Script 的限制,更復雜的應用程式(例如 AMM 和借貸)幾乎不可能構建。

抵禦機構對位元幣的俘獲:位元幣 L2 中的創業機會及當前生態分析插图3

BitVM

擴展位元幣L1功能的一個嘗試是BitVM。這個概念建立在位元幣的Taproot升級之上。BitVM 的概念是通過程式的鏈外執行來擴展位元幣的功能,並保證程式的執行可以通過欺詐證明在鏈上受到質疑。儘管BitVM似乎可以用來在鏈下實現任意邏輯,但實際上,L1上執行欺詐證明的成本隨著鏈下程序的大小而迅速增長。這個問題限制了BitVM在特定問題上的應用性,例如信任最小化的BTC橋接。許多即將推出的位元幣L2利用BitVM實現橋接。

抵禦機構對位元幣的俘獲:位元幣 L2 中的創業機會及當前生態分析插图5

BitVM操作的簡化圖

側鏈

解決位元幣有限可編程性的另一種方法是使用側鏈。側鏈是獨立的、完全可編程的區塊鏈,與EVM相容,它們試圖與位元幣社區保持一致,並為這個社區提供服務。Rootstock、Blocksteam的Liquid和Stacks V1是這些側鏈的例子。

位元幣側鏈已經存在多年,但在吸引位元幣用戶方面總體上取得有限的成績。例如,Liquid側鏈上橋接的BTC不到4500個。然而,這些鏈上構建的一些DeFi應用已經取得了不錯的成績,例如 Rootstock 上的 Sovryn 和 Stacks 上的 Alex。

位元幣L2

位元幣L2正在成為構建基於BTC的無需許可應用程式的焦點。它們可以提供與側鏈相同的優勢,但具有源自位元幣基礎層的安全保證。關於什麼才是真正的位元幣 L2,人們一直爭論不休。在本文中,我們將避免這種爭論,而是討論如何使 L2 與 L1 充分耦合的主要考慮因素,並討論一些有前途的 L2 專案。

位元幣L2的要求

L1 的安全性

位元幣 L2 最重要的要求是從 L1 的安全性中獲得其安全性。位元幣是最安全的鏈,用戶希望這種安全延伸到L2。例如,閃電網路(Lightning Network)已經實現了這一點。

這就是側鏈被歸類為側鏈的原因,它們有自己的安全性。例如,Stacks V1依賴於STX代幣來確保其安全。

實踐中實現安全要求極具挑戰性。為了確保L1能夠安全地支持L2,L1需要能夠執行某些計算以驗證L2的行為。例如,以太坊的rollup從L1獲得安全性,因為以太坊L1可以驗證零知識證明(zk rollup)或驗證欺詐證明(optimistic rollup)。目前位元幣的基礎層缺乏執行這些操作的計算能力。有提案建議向位元幣添加新的操作碼,以便基礎層驗證rollups提交的ZKP。此外,像BitVM這樣的提案嘗試實現無需更改L1的欺詐證明方式。BitVM面臨的挑戰是,欺詐證明的成本可能極高(數百個L1交易),限制了其實際應用。

為了實現L2達到L1級別的安全性,L1需要有L2交易的不可變記錄。這被稱為數據可用性(DA)要求。它允許僅監控L1鏈的觀察者驗證L2狀態。通過銘文,可以將L2交易記錄嵌入到位元幣L1中。然而,這又帶來了另一個問題,即可擴展性。由於位元幣L1的區塊時間限制為每10分鐘4MB,其數據吞吐量限制為約1.1 KB/s。即使將L2交易高度壓縮至大約10位元組/交易,假設所有 L1 交易都用於存儲 L2 數據,L1也只能支持約每秒100筆交易的L2吞吐量。

L1到L2的信任最小化橋接

在以太坊 L2 中,與 L2 之間的橋接由 L1 控制。橋接到L2,即Peg-in,實際上意味著在L1上鎖定資產並在L2上鑄造這些資產的副本。在以太坊中,這是通過L2原生橋接智慧合約實現的。該智慧合約存儲了所有橋接到L2的資產。智慧合約的安全性來自L1驗證者。這使得到L2的橋接安全且最大程度減少了信任。

在位元幣中,無法實現由整個L1礦工集合保護的橋接。相反,最好的選擇是使用多簽錢包來存儲L2資產。因此,L2橋接的安全性取決於多簽安全性,即簽名者的數量、身分以及如何保護Peg-in和Peg-out操作。提高L2橋接安全性的一種方法是使用多個多簽錢包,而不是單個多簽錢包來保存所有L2橋接資產。這方面的例子包括TBTC,多簽簽名者需要提供可被削減的抵押品。類似地,建議的BitVM橋接要求多簽簽名者提供安全保證金。然而,在這種多簽中,任何簽名者都可以發起Peg-out交易。Peg-out交互受到BitVM欺詐證明的保護。如果簽名者有惡意行為,其他簽名者(驗證者)可以在L1提交欺詐證明,導致惡意簽名者被削減。

抵禦機構對位元幣的俘獲:位元幣 L2 中的創業機會及當前生態分析插图7

位元幣L2現狀

抵禦機構對位元幣的俘獲:位元幣 L2 中的創業機會及當前生態分析插图9

位元幣L2專案的總結對比

Chainway

Chainway正在位元幣之上構建一個zk rollup。Chainway rollup使用位元幣L1作為DA層來存儲rollup的ZKP和狀態差異。此外,rollup利用證明遞迴,使每個新證明聚合在先前L1區塊上發佈的證明。證明還聚合了“強制交易”,這些是在L1上廣播的與L2相關的交易,以強制將它們包含在L2中。這種設計有幾個優點:

  • 強制交易保證了rollup的排序器無法審查L2交易,並賦予用戶通過在L1上廣播這些交易來包含這些交易的能力

  • 使用證明遞迴意味著每個區塊的證明者都必須驗證前一個證明。這創建了一條信任鏈並保證了無效證明不能包含在L1中。

Chainway團隊還討論了使用BitVM來保證證明驗證和Peg-in/out交易正確執行。使用 BitVM 驗證橋接交易,可以將橋接多重簽名的信任假設降低到誠實的少數人。

抵禦機構對位元幣的俘獲:位元幣 L2 中的創業機會及當前生態分析插图11

Botanix

Botanix正在為位元幣構建一個EVM L2。為了提高與位元幣的一致性,Botanix L2使用位元幣作為PoS資產來實現共識。L2驗證者從在L2上執行的交易中賺取費用。此外,L2 使用銘文將所有 L2 交易的 Merkle 樹根存儲在 L1 上。這為L2交易提供了部分安全性,因為L2交易日誌不能被更改,但並不保證這些交易的DA。

Botanix通過名為Spiderchain的去中心化多簽系統網路處理從L1到L2的橋接。多簽的簽名者是從一組協調者中隨機選出的。協調者在L1上鎖定用戶資金並簽署聲明,以鑄造等量的BTC在L2上。協調者發佈安全保證金以獲得這一角色。如果出現惡意行為,安全保證金將被削減。

Botanix已經啟動了公共測試網,主網計劃於2024年上半年推出。

抵禦機構對位元幣的俘獲:位元幣 L2 中的創業機會及當前生態分析插图13

Bison Network

Bison採用主權rollup風格來實現其位元幣L2。Bison實現了使用STARKs的zk rollup,並使用Ordinals 作為機制將生成的ZKP和交易數據存儲到L1中。由於位元幣無法在L1上驗證這些證明,驗證被委託給用戶,他們在自己的設備上驗證ZKP。從這個意義上說,Bison更像是一個Optimistic Rollup,但沒有欺詐證明。

對於位元幣在L2的橋接操作,Bison使用了離散對數合約(DLC)。DLC由L1保障,但依賴於外部預言機。這個預言機讀取L2網路的狀態,並將資訊傳遞給位元幣的L1網路。如果這個預言機是中心化的,預言機可能惡意使用鎖定在L1網路上的資產。因此,對於Bison來說,最終轉向去中心化的DLC預言機是非常重要的。

目前,Bison還不支持特定的虛擬機(VM)。Bison作業系統實現了一些合約,例如代幣合約,這些合約可以通過Bison證明者進行證明。

抵禦機構對位元幣的俘獲:位元幣 L2 中的創業機會及當前生態分析插图15

Stacks V2

Stacks是最早專注於擴展位元幣可編程性的專案之一。Stacks 正在進行改造,以更好地與位元幣 L1 保持一致。本文討論的重點是預計將於2024年4月在主網上線的即將到來的Stacks V2。Stacks V2實現了兩個新概念,這些概念正在改進與 L1 的一致性。第一個版本是 Nakamoto 版本,它更新了Stacks的共識,以便遵循位元幣區塊和最終確定性。第二個是改進的位元幣橋接技術,稱為sBTC。

在 Nakamoto中,Stacks的區塊由礦工挖掘,這些礦工在 L1 網路上提交位元幣作為保證金。當Stacks礦工創建一個區塊時,這些區塊會被錨定在位元幣的 L1 網路上,並從 L1 網路的工作量證明(PoW)礦工那裡獲得確認。當一個區塊獲得150個 L1 網路確認後,該區塊被認為是最終確定的,且無法在不分叉位元幣 L1 網路的情況下進行分叉。此時,挖出該區塊的Stacks礦工會獲得STX獎勵,他們的BTC保證金將分配給網路的Stackers。這樣,任何比150個區塊更舊的Stacks區塊(大約1天前的區塊)都依賴於位元幣 L1 網路的安全性。對於較新的區塊(< 150個確認),只有當70%的Stackers支持分叉時,Stacks鏈才能分叉。

抵禦機構對位元幣的俘獲:位元幣 L2 中的創業機會及當前生態分析插图17

Stacks的另一個升級是sBTC,它提供了一種更安全的方式將BTC橋接到Stacks。為了將資產橋接到Stacks,用戶將他們的BTC存入由L2網路的Stackers控制的 L1 網路位址。當存款交易得到確認後,在L2網路上就會鑄造sBTC。為了確保橋接BTC的安全性,Stackers必須鎖定超過橋接BTC價值的STX作為保證金。Stackers還負責執行來自L2網路的贖回請求。贖回請求以L1網路交易的形式廣播。確認後,Stackers會在L2網路上銷毀sBTC,並協作簽署一個L1交易,釋放用戶在一層網路上的BTC。對於這項工作,Stackers獲得了之前討論的礦工保證金作為獎勵。這種機制被稱為轉移證明(PoX)。

Stacks通過要求許多重要的L2交易,例如礦工PoX保證金、贖回交易等,作為L1網路交易來執行,從而與位元幣對齊。這一要求確實提高了橋接BTC的對齊和安全性,但由於L1的波動性和高費用,可能導致用戶體驗下降。總的來說,升級後的Stacks設計解決了V1中的許多問題,但仍存在一些弱點。這包括在L2中使用STX作為原生資產,以及L2的數據可用性,即只有交易和智慧合約代碼的哈希在L1網路上可用。

BOB

Bulid-on-Bitcoin(BOB)是一個旨在與位元幣對齊的以太坊L2。BOB作為以太坊上的Optimistic rollup運行,並使用EVM執行環境來實現智慧合約。

BOB最初接受不同類型的橋接BTC(WBTC,TBTC V2),但計劃未來採用更安全的雙向橋接技術,使用BitVM。

為了與也支持WBTC和TBTC的其他以太坊L2區分開來,BOB正在構建允許用戶直接與位元幣L1進行交互的功能。BOB SDK提供了一系列智慧合約庫,允許用戶在位元幣L1上簽署交易。這些交易在L1上的執行由位元幣輕客戶端監控。輕客戶端將位元幣區塊的哈希添加到BOB,以便進行簡單的驗證(SPV),確認提交的交易已在L1上執行幷包含在區塊中。另一個特色是獨立的zkVM,允許開發人員為位元幣L1編寫Rust應用程式。可以在BOB rollup上驗證正確執行的證明。

BOB目前的設計更像是側鏈而不是位元幣L2。這主要是因為BOB的安全性取決於以太坊L1,而不是位元幣的安全性。

抵禦機構對位元幣的俘獲:位元幣 L2 中的創業機會及當前生態分析插图19

SatoshiVM

SatoshiVM是另一個計劃推出zkEVM位元幣L2的專案。該專案在1月初突然出現並啟動了測試網。關於這個專案的技術細節資訊很少,目前還不清楚專案背後的開發者是誰。SatoshiVM的少量技術文檔提到了使用位元幣L1進行數據可用性D)、通過支持在L1上廣播交易來抵抗審查,並使用類似BitVM的欺詐證明來驗證L2的零知識證明。

由於其匿名性質,這個專案周圍存在很多爭議。一些調查顯示,該專案與Bool Network有關聯,後者是一個較早的位元幣L2專案。

位元幣L2中的創業機會

位元幣L2領域為創業提供了多個機會。除了構建最佳位元幣L2的機會外,還有其他幾個創業機會。

位元幣DA

許多即將到來的L2旨在增加它們與L1的一致性。一種方法是將 L1 用於 DA。然而,鑑於位元幣區塊大小的嚴格限制和L1區塊之間的長時間延遲,L1無法存儲所有L2交易。這為特定於位元幣的DA層創造了機會。現有網路,例如Celestia,可以擴展以填補這一空白。但是,創建一個依賴於位元幣安全性或BTC抵押的鏈下DA解決方案,可以提高與位元幣生態系統的一致性。

MEV提取

除了使用位元幣L1進行DA外,一些L2可能會選擇將L2交易排序委託給綁定BTC的排序器,甚至委託給L1礦工。這意味著任何MEV提取都將委託給這些實體。鑑於位元幣礦工不適合執行此任務,因此存在一個類似Flashbots的公司專注於位元幣L2的MEV提取和私人訂單流的機會。MEV提取通常與所使用的虛擬機(VM)密切相關,考慮到位元幣L2尚無公認的VM,可能會有多個參與者出現在該領域。每個參與者專注於不同的位元幣L2。

位元幣收益工具

位元幣 L2 將需要使用位元幣抵押品來進行驗證器選擇、DA 安全和其他功能,這就為持有和使用位元幣創造了收益機會。目前,有一些工具提供此類機會。例如,Babylon允許用戶抵押BTC來保護其他鏈。隨著位元幣L2生態系統的繁榮,為BTC原生收益機會提供聚合平臺將是面臨著巨大的機會。

總結

位元幣是最知名、最安全、流動性最強的加密貨幣。隨著位元幣現貨 ETF 的推出,位元幣進入機構採用階段,保持 BTC 作為無需許可和抗審查資產的基本性質比以往任何時候都更加重要。

這只能通過擴展圍繞位元幣的無需許可應用空間來實現。位元幣L2及其支持這些L2的創業生態系統是實現這一目標的基本要素。

聯系郵箱:0xniumao@gmail.com